
Rock Band: More bad news for Europeans
By: Alan Ng | March 2, 2009 | 1 CommentWe reported last week on the news that Rock Band 2 was finally shipping to EU shores at the end of March. Along with this news, we all thought that the instruments for Rock Band 2 were recieving a price cut as a result of the ‘huge‘ delay for Europeans. Well it turns out today that greedy ol’ EA has confirmed those instrument prices to Rock Band 1 only.

The news over at Eurogamer reads: ”We’re introducing new, low price points for the original Rock Band hardware to make starting a band more affordable than ever. We’re also working on getting Rock Band 2 hardware to Europe and we hope to have more news soon. ”
